For all the shooting enthusiasts out there, hearing protection is not just a necessity, but a crucial aspect of the sport. And, with the advancement in technology, hearing aids with noise cancelling have become a game-changer. These innovative devices not only protect your ears from the loud noises of gunfire but also enhance your overall shooting experience. In this article, we'll delve into the world of noise cancelling hearing aids and explore their benefits, features, and practical uses.
The primary purpose of hearing aids with noise cancelling is to reduce the sound of gunfire while amplifying the sounds you want to hear, such as conversation or environmental noises. This advanced technology offers numerous advantages, including improved communication, enhanced situational awareness, and increased comfort during extended shooting sessions.
One of the most significant benefits of hearing aids with noise cancelling is their ability to reduce fatigue. By minimizing the sound of gunfire, these devices help prevent ear strain and discomfort, allowing you to focus on your shooting technique and enjoy the experience more. Additionally, they can be customized to suit different shooting environments and conditions, making them an essential tool for shooters of all levels.
When it comes to choosing the right hearing aids with noise cancelling, there are several factors to consider. Sound quality, comfort, and durability are just a few of the key aspects to look out for. It's also essential to consult with a hearing specialist to determine the best device for your specific needs and preferences.
